Islamabad: Federal Minister for Finance and Revenue Senator Muhammad Aurangzeb met with the Korean Ambassador and representatives of Korean companies operating in Pakistan at the Ministry of Finance. The meeting was attended by the Secretary, Ministry of Communications, Head of the National Highways Authority (NHA), MD Private Power and Infrastructure Board (PPIB) and senior officials from the concerned ministries.
The Korean Ambassador appreciated the government’s economic initiatives and the strong bilateral relations between Pakistan and Korea. He said that it should be fully utilized with its untapped potential for future cooperation. Representatives of Korean companies briefed the minister on project timelines and operational efficiency issues.
The finance minister highlighted important macroeconomic developments and noted the positive trend of foreign exchange reserves. Further, Senator Muhammad Aurangzeb reiterated the government’s commitment to solving the challenges faced by Korean companies operating in Pakistan and urged the relevant authorities to ensure ease of doing business.
The meeting promised to strengthen economic cooperation between Pakistan and Korea and work together to solve mutual problems for the benefit of both countries.
